Is 177 752 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 177 752 is about 421.606.

Thus, the square root of 177 752 is not an integer, and therefore 177 752 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 177 752?

The square of a number (here 177 752) is the result of the product of this number (177 752) by itself (i.e., 177 752 × 177 752); the square of 177 752 is sometimes called "raising 177 752 to the power 2", or "177 752 squared".

The square of 177 752 is 31 595 773 504 because 177 752 × 177 752 = 177 7522 = 31 595 773 504.

As a consequence, 177 752 is the square root of 31 595 773 504.
